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
842347389 32608 94 8167
20361363 3472254
20361363 3472254
055088352 0163 6060
All about undefined
Interested in learning more?
20361363 3472254
055088352 0163 6060
See more
61970 354
18955601 25 8100945 56064531565
See more
96514110 03 78451
96 8891257 95901
See more